Enhancing Attributional Style

The practice of nurturing a way of explaining personal and others' behaviors in a positive, empowering manner to improve psychological well-being.

Depressogenic Attributional Style

A cognitive pattern where individuals habitually attribute negative experiences to internal, stable, and global causes, potentially leading to or exacerbating depression.
